Transaction 611078fc8081e19a232d4a2a55c65dda692a13263a59896f7b1c24cbf905d84d
1 Input
1 Output
-
611078fc8081e19a232d4a2a55c65dda692a13263a59896f7b1c24cbf905d84d:0
- value
- 92797667
- script pubkey
- OP_0 OP_PUSHBYTES_20 82bd6d31adf2fcd9a3ce4c3e152f39cc33cde2fd
- address
- bc1qs27k6vdd7t7dng7wfslp2teeeseumchavjud8l